Description

Make lists and get organized. TaskPaper is a plain text to-do list that’s surprisingly adept. Thoroughly modernized. TaskPaper 3 is all new, while still retaining the same plain text design that’s been getting things done since 2006.

Key Features
• Plain text files; edit anywhere
• Type and your lists are auto formatted
• Organize projects:, - tasks, notes, and @tags
• Filter your lists by @tag, type, or content
• Fold, focus, and filter to make big lists small
• Fast keyboard navigation & commands

Supporting Features
• Drag and drop to organize your lists
• Manage dates and times in plain text
• Import/Export with Reminders app (Siri)
• Active support community ready to help
• LESS/CSS powered stylesheets for theming
• Extensive Javascript API for scripting

Brilliant

The most useful, flexible, elegant, compatible and adaptable task related software I have ever found. Perfect for drafting and organising notes / tasks in meetings, on recces, etc - and then simply copy and paste into OmniFocus for more detailed project/task management and scheduling.

In some ways its a shame that Hog Bay no longer do a dedicated iOS app to accompany TaskPaper. However, the TaskPaper format is now open source - so other developers can make iOS apps that work woth TaskPaper (eg. “Editorial” - which is also excellent).
